Output 6d04e8f26f3da2321e911656238315f344de11533225974e445aef0c18c7a592:235

value
8205543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12a4586a2997ed9b0350c8a97aee75e70d5dcb25 OP_EQUAL
address
33PaxuvDx2Wahjsq5YoY3UozQK3GxYx3u7
transaction
6d04e8f26f3da2321e911656238315f344de11533225974e445aef0c18c7a592
confirmations
348185
spent
true